ORDER
Orders pronounced. Recorded vide separate sheets. In the result, “ having found that the case on hand involved contested facts and disputed questions, besides pendency of the civil suit OS 103/2013 filed by the petitioners to the rescind the MOU dated 05.09.2012, on the file of II Additional District Jude, Ranga Reddy District, and in the light the ruling of Hon’ble Supreme Court of India, in re, IFB Agro, supra, wherein it has been categorically held that the rectificatory jurisdiction of this Tribunal under Section 59 of the 2013 Act, is summary in nature and not intended to be exercised where there are contested facts and disputed questions, we are of the considered view that the present company petition under Section 111A of the 1956 Act, seeking declaration and other reliefs, is not maintainable before this Tribunal, hence the same is hereby dismissed as not maintainable. We leave it open to the parties to seek such a declaration before the appropriate forum.
